It seem's to be a problem since version 2.3 of pgpool.

Pgpool never try to connect to backend0.
If you have only one backend, pgpool answer you :

% psql -h localhost -U postgres -p 5433
psql: server closed the connection unexpectedly
        This probably means the server terminated abnormally
        before or while processing the request.

2010-01-21 15:25:02 LOG:   pid 29773: pgpool-II successfully started. 
version 2.3.1 (tomiteboshi)
2010-01-21 15:25:02 DEBUG: pid 29797: I am PCP 29797
2010-01-21 15:25:08 LOG:   pid 29796: Cannot accept() new connection. 
all backends are down

With more than one backend, the first connection is the connection to 
backend1.


I use the same pgpool.conf on the same machine between pgpool 2.2.6 and 
2.3.x


Here is my tests :

2.2.6, connection to backend0 is used
2.3, connection to backend0 is NOT used
2.3.1, connection to backend0 is NOT used
